Transaction 8042a5eecdabfb323326c4f762b47c8e491d3e0b7b49cc895e0f7b82a62f3384
1 Input
1 Output
-
8042a5eecdabfb323326c4f762b47c8e491d3e0b7b49cc895e0f7b82a62f3384:0
- value
- 77614845
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8b88396fdfbbae1574cffaa6b1dd64ca1c4b984
- address
- bc1qazug89halwawz46vl74xk8wkfjsufwvyl4ug0q